"Not a whole lot to discern this one from every other average ESB I’ve had. It’s a pale copper, with pretty much no head. It’s a bit hazy, but not quite cloudy. The aroma is malty with not a whole lot of hops. A bit of fruitiness there, but I can’t pin anything down. The flavor is a tad sweet and the mouthfeel is definitely a little flat."
